codex-research

A research workflow that sends a topic to Codex and combines its findings with a separate analysis. It is intended for deep investigations, not code reviews or plan checks.

In plain words
What is it for?
It is for investigating a topic in depth, checking the findings against another analysis, and saving a research report.
Why use it?
It helps separate the initial research from the final assessment, reducing the chance that one reading of the source controls the whole conclusion.

Codex Research + Cross-Model Synthesis

You are a translator + executor + double-checker. The user wants deep-dive research. Your job is to hand the topic (and any context document) to Codex without loading the document into your own context, then synthesize Codex's findings with your own independent analysis.

For code review use /codex-review. For plan verification use /codex-verify.

Execution Contract

This contract overrides default exploration habits. Read it before Phase 1.

Phase Allowed Forbidden
1 ANALYZE test -f/-s, wc -l/-c, file, echo, printf, cat "$DOC" >> "$PROMPT_FILE" (file-redirect, no stdout) cat "$DOC" to stdout, head, tail, Read, Grep, Glob
2 INVOKE Bash for companion launch via stdin pipe All source / document reads to stdout
3 WAIT status --wait loop (≤6 iterations, ≤24 min) All reads, manual polling, ps/kill
4 DOUBLE-CHECK Verify claims against your own knowledge; read the context document (if any) now n/a
5 REPORT + SAVE Write report file n/a

Why the document stays out of context in Phase 1-3: same reason as verify — independence. If you read it upfront, your synthesis just echoes Codex instead of adding independent perspective.

Unknown flags silently become task prompt content (readTaskPrompt :613-619). Phase 1 is the only safety net.


Phase 1: Analyze + assemble blind payload

Parse $ARGUMENTS

Whitelist for this skill: --model <slug>, --effort <level> (skill-level, route through apply-codex-config.py — never reach the companion). The topic and optional document path are other skill inputs, not companion flags.

Rules:

  • Plain text → treat as the research topic/question.
  • A single path → treat as a context document; the research task comes from the surrounding text or the filename.
  • resume [follow-up] → pass --resume-last to the companion.
  • Mixed (topic + path) → both, in the blind payload template.
  • Meta-instructions addressed to YOU (e.g. "in Korean", "quickly", "thoroughly" — often typed in the user's own language) → obey for your own behavior, never include in the prompt.
  • No argsAskUserQuestion: "What should I research?"
  • Unknown flags (e.g., --base, --write, --foo) → AskUserQuestion. research has no companion flags to forward. --model/--effort are the only skill-level flags and route through apply-codex-config.py, not the companion.
  • --no-preview → skip Phase 1.5 draft review. Power users who trust the translation.
